@@ -138,10 +139,30 @@ getdelim(char ** __restrict linep, size_t * __restrict linecapp, int delim,
while ((endp = memchr(fp->_p, delim, fp->_r)) == NULL) {
if (sappend(linep, &linelen, linecapp, fp->_p, fp->_r))
goto error;
+ errno = 0;
if (__srefill(fp)) {
- if (!__sfeof(fp))
- goto error;
- goto done; /* hit EOF */
+ if (__sfeof(fp))
+ goto done;
+ if (errno == EAGAIN) {
+ /*
+ * We need to undo a partial read that has
+ * been placed into linep or we would otherwise
+ * lose it on the next read.
+ */
+ while (linelen > 0) {
+ if (__ungetc((*linep)[--linelen],
+ fp) == EOF)
+ goto error;
+ }
+ /*
+ * This is not strictly needed but it is
+ * possible a consumer has worked around an
+ * older EAGAIN bug by buffering a partial
+ * return.
+ */
+ (*linep)[0] = '\0';
+ }
+ goto error;
}
}
endp++; /* snarf the delimiter, too */
